Tips For Homeowners on Septic System Health in Lost Hills, California.
As we are all aware, no residence is complete without a waste tank. For those of us who own houses, it is imperative to show great care to keeping up of your septic system's well-being, as it has a direct impact not only your own well-being but also the surrounding environment.
Imagine the hassle of waking up early in the morning only to find that your toilet is clogged, or having to endure the unpleasant odor emanating from a septic tank leak.
Below are a couple of straightforward steps for householders to adhere to in order to maintain the wellness of their septic system.
Regular Inspection and Pumping
Typically, a residential sewage tank should be professionally inspected on a regular basis, typically every 3 to 5 years by skilled professionals. Throughout this process, the expert inspectors will examine for leaks, inspect the top and base of your tank, analyze the accumulated scum and sludge in your tank, and perform professional pumping of your tank.
Efficient Use Of Water
Minimizing water usage in a home results in less water entering the septic tank. Restroom usage makes up about 25-30% of water consumption within the residential property. The most effective method to decrease water usage in the restroom is by substituting current fixtures with high-efficiency fixtures, employing less gallons of water for each flushing.
High Efficiency Shower Heads
The water utilized when showering additionally directed into the septic tank. To minimize this, the smart choice is to utilize high-efficiency shower heads, specifically designed to decrease water consumption.
Proper Disposal of Waste
Many people exhibit the unfortunate habit of treating the bathroom as if it were a waste receptacle. Nonetheless, engaging in this conduct inevitably septic system clogs. Therefore, householders should make sure that everyone in the household gets rid of waste appropriately and doesn't flush it down the toilet.
Seasonal Septic System Care Advice
Just as maintaining the septic system each year, it is equally vital to administer season-specific care and maintenance to the sewage tank system. Listed are several tips for seasonal care and maintenance for the seasonal changes:
Fall (Autumn)
Taking proper care of the septic system plays a significant role in anticipating for the harsh cold winter weather.
- It is advisable the sewage tank during the fall, as it's challenging in the winter months.
- In the fall, restrict the use of grass cutters within the vicinity of the sewage tank, and do not use vehicles in this area by any means.
- Additionally, take measures to shield the treatment area from freezing.
Winter
Caring for septic systems throughout the winter might be substantial hurdles, particularly in freezing weather. Hence, it's advisable to anticipate cold weather ahead of time, typically in autumn.
The most important attention you can provide for your septic tank system during winter includes periodically examining the four common areas where septic systems might freeze, aiming to prevent this problem. These locations are:
- The pipeline emanating from the house's tank
- The piping that goes to the area designated for soil treatment
- The section for soil treatment
- In addition to the septic tank itself
Spring
- Proper septic system care for the spring season involves the following steps:
- As the sun begins to shine and the snow starts melting, it's a suitable opportunity to plan a expert inspection of your septic tank. This inspection ensures the health of your septic tank.
- Springtime provides a great moment to replace your septic tank filter. The filter might have become clogged during the winter months, potentially causing malfunctions in the septic system.
- Spring also presents plan a septic tank pumping. This helps ensure optimal performance of your septic tank.
Summer
Proper septic system maintenance for the summer season involves the following steps:
- Warm weather in the summer can heighten the septic tank odors, so homeowners ought to be ready to contact professional septic tank technicians during the summer months.
- The use of water tends to increase during the summer, resulting in more water entering the septic tank. To minimize this, switch to high-efficiency toilets that are more water-efficient.

QUESTION: What is the recommended frequency for septic tank pumping?
ANSWER:Several factors come into play to this, but typically, septic tanks should be pumped about every every three to five years.
QUESTION:What steps should I follow to protect my septic tank from experiencing system failure?
ANSWER: To ensure the longevity of your septic tank, it's crucial to carry out regular schedule professional septic tank inspections.

QUESTION:How long is the standard timeframe for septic tank installation?
ANSWER: Various elements influence the timeframe required for septic tank installation. These factors include weather conditions, the size of the septic tank, the specific type of septic tank, and more. That said, when accounting for all factors, the installation typically generally shouldn't surpass a span of 1 to 2 weeks.
